Jason L Moshier, MD

According to 2025 Medicare claims, Jason Moshier, MD (NPI: 1982672242) practices internal medicine in the Elkhart-Goshen, IN market, with the plurality of this provider's patient population coming from Elkhart, IN. This provider's primary affiliated billing organization is GOSHEN HEALTH SYSTEM INC (NPI: 1194772293; TIN: 35-1974765) and primary practice location at 46526-6546. Moshier is affiliated with the Indiana Lakes ACO (ACO ID: A1494), participating under the MSSP model.

Moshier's data goes back to 2015 and runs through 2024. For example, in 2024, this provider had 355 traditional Medicare patients, billed 2,729 HCPCS/CPT codes, and received $156,607 in Medicare payments. The top billing code was G0439 (Annual wellness visit, includes a personalized prevention plan of service (pps), subsequent visit). Part D data shows 12,091 prescription claims across 649 beneficiaries totaling $1,403,683 in drug costs, led by Ozempic (Semaglutide). DME data shows 298 claims. Over the past 10 years, this provider's Medicare Part B carrier billing has changed little. Concurrently, Part D prescription costs have moved from a lower plateau to a higher plateau, from $464,373 to $1,403,683. In contrast, DME billing represents a smaller volume and moved from a lower plateau to a higher plateau, from $9,378 to $31,055.
